And among the many memorable entries from over the years, one song from 2018 truly captured a spirit that resonated far beyond the contest itself: "Non Mi Avete Fatto Niente" by Italy's Ermal Meta and Fabrizio Moro.
While Eurovision might seem like pure entertainment, the purpose of songs like this extends far deeper. "Non Mi Avete Fatto Niente," which translates to "You haven't done anything to me," served as a powerful anthem of resilience and defiance. In a world often filled with news of conflict and hardship, this song offered a much-needed message of peace and strength. It's a reminder that even in the face of adversity, our spirit can remain unbroken.
